Hauled the kids up to Miller this weekend, never been there before thought we would give it a try. Nice little campground, before i could get the rods and the boat ready my 12 year old headed down to the bank to pitch a spinner and came back up minutes later with a nice little rainbow. There were plenty of fish to be caught throwing flies at the bank, they ranged from 6 to 12 inches, rainbows, kokes and even a little brown. Ever thrown flie i the dark, thats and experience with three in a drift boat, hooked into a couple of bigger fish that brooke me off, thinkin the bigger browns came up in the shallows after dark, anyway good time for the first trip two that lake im sure we will get back there soom. MAKE SURE U TAKE YOUR 100% DEET WITH U ITS A MUST

Miller Lake is an awesome lake when you learn it, I lived in chemult and spent all my time up there, Rainbows use to be the big fish but has turned into a lake of browns, glad you caught some it can be a very finicky and slow on fish, sounds like you did alright HotRod!

We are looking for fun trip up to miller, how was the road, recently graded, washboard?
 
C
cowboysfan
if the gravel is bad you can get past the first half by going up from beaver marsh directly across hwy 97 from the 86 road. it is a pumice road and dusty but it cuts out the first 7 miles of the gravel.
